MOVIE Button

Recording movies

Sets whether or not to activate the MOVIE button.

1.MENU → (Custom Settings) → [MOVIE Button] → desired setting.

Menu item details

Always (default setting):

Starts movie recording when you press the MOVIE button in any mode.

Movie Mode Only:

Starts movie recording when you press the MOVIE button only if the shooting mode is set to [Movie] mode.

Memory

Customizing the shooting functions

Allows you to register up to 3 often-used modes or product settings in the product. You can recall the settings using just the mode dial.

1.Set the product to the setting you want to register.

2.MENU → (Camera Settings) → [Memory] → desired number.
